This third edition aims to equip students with the skills to apply statistical analysis and quantitative techniques in research and the working environment where their knowledge can lead to effective decision-making. The book effectively combines theory and practice in providing: A theoretical framework for statistical problem-solving; A practical step-by-step approach to applying methods and calculations; A complete list of outcomes in each unit; Worked examples with detailed explanations; Practice in the form of guided activities and a range of self-test questions. The contents include the collection and presentation of data, descriptive measures, index numbers, regression and correlation analysis, time series, probability and probability distributions, statistical estimation and hypothesis testing. Calculation skills are revised in Part 2, a section that covers technology, elementary calculations, percentages and ratios, equations, graph construction and interest calculations. This edition includes examples and activities which cover not only the business field, but also food and biotechnology, engineering, medicine and environmental studies.

The seventh volume in the SemStat series, Statistical Methods for Stochastic Differential Equations presents current research trends and recent developments in statistical methods for stochastic differential equations. Written to be accessible to both new students and seasoned researchers, each self-contained chapter starts with introductions to the topic at hand and builds gradually towards discussing recent research. The book covers Wiener-driven equations as well as stochastic differential equations with jumps, including continuous-time ARMA processes and COGARCH processes. It presents a spectrum of estimation methods, including nonparametric estimation as well as parametric estimation based on likelihood methods, estimating functions, and simulation techniques. Two chapters are devoted to high-frequency data. Multivariate models are also considered, including partially observed systems, asynchronous sampling, tests for simultaneous jumps, and multiscale diffusions. Statistical Methods for Stochastic Differential Equations is useful to the theoretical statistician and the probabilist who works in or intends to work in the field, as well as to the applied statistician or financial econometrician who needs the methods to analyze biological or financial time series.

Statistical Methods provides a discussion of the principles of the organization and technique of research, with emphasis on its application to the problems in social statistics. This book discusses branch statistics, which aims to develop practical ways of collecting and processing numerical data and to adapt general statistical methods to the objectives in a given field. Organized into five parts encompassing 22 chapters, this book begins with an overview of how to organize the collection of such information on individual units, primarily as accomplished by government agencies. This text then examines the other types of statistical series such as geographical, time, and structural series. Other chapters consider several types of relative numbers and analyze some related problems in greater detail. This book discusses as well the methods of analysis of interdependence between the characteristics deals with these methods. The final chapter deals with cases in which partial research is either an incorrect form of pseudo-sampling survey. This book is a valuable resource for economists.
